Compare local estate agents in London

Looking for the best estate agents in London? In the last 6 months, 122,870 properties have been listed for sale, and the average asking price in London is £762,047. Homes typically take 15 weeks to go under offer. Local estate agents charge an average fee of 1.6%, equating to around £12,193 on a typical sale.

London Property Market Summary
  • Average asking price£762,047
  • Average sale time15 weeks
  • Asking price change-2.3%
  • Average estate agent fee1.6%

What is the average fee in London?

Local estate agencies in London typically charge around 1.6%, which equates to an average fee of £12,193 on a standard sale. Fees can vary between agents - GetAgent shows you the exact fee for each agent before you commit.

How long does it take to sell a house in London?

Properties in London take around 15 weeks to go under offer on average. This varies depending on your area, property type and which estate agent you choose. GetAgent's data shows average sale times for every agent listed here.

What is the average asking price change in London?

The average asking price change in London is currently -2.3%. Individual agent performance varies - some agents maintain prices better than others. GetAgent shows you each agent's track record before you choose.
